Abstract
Title: Photovoltaic Module and Method for Manufacturing Such a Photovoltaic Module. The invention relates to a photovoltaic module (1), comprising a first protective layer (11) having an inner face (11b), a photovoltaic unit (10) having a first (10a) and a second (10b) outer face, and a second protective layer (12) having an inner face (12a), characterized in that the protective layers form a housing (14) within which the unit and at least one fastening device (13) are placed, and in that an outer face of the unit comprises a first zone (140) and a second zone (141), the at least one fastening device having an overlap zone (131) in contact with the second zone and having a surface area less than or equal to 10% of the surface area of the at least one outer face, allowing movement of an inner face within the housing.
